Boris Sergeevich Ugarov

Boris Sergeevich Ugarov (Russian: Бори́с Серге́евич Уга́ров) was a distinguished Russian Soviet realist painter and art educator, whose contributions to the Leningrad school of painting marked him as one of its most illustrious representatives. Born on February 6, 1922, and passing away on August 2, 1991, Ugarov's life and work were deeply intertwined with the cultural and artistic developments of his time, earning him the status of an Honored Artist of the RSFSR. His paintings, celebrated for their depth and realism, captured the essence of Soviet life and ideology, reflecting the socio-political atmosphere of the era.

Ugarov's career was distinguished not only by his artistic talent but also by his dedication to art education, influencing generations of artists as a professor and rector at the prestigious Academy of Arts. His contributions to the Russian and Soviet art scenes were recognized with numerous awards, including the State Prize of the USSR, illustrating his impact on and legacy within the realm of Soviet art. Ugarov's works, which are held in high regard both nationally and internationally, can be found in museums and private collections, serving as a testament to his skill and dedication to realism.

Date and place of birt:6 february 1922, St. Petersburg, Russia
Date and place of death:2 august 1991, St. Petersburg, USSR
Nationality:Russia, USSR
Period of activity: XX century
Specialization:Artist, Educator, Graphic artist, Painter
Art school / group:Leningrad School
Genre:Genre art, History painting, Landscape painting, Portrait
Art style:Socialist realism, Contemporary art
